Age 24. Suddenly Sunday, January 28, 2007 in Morris, IL, as the result of injuries sustained in a motor vehicle accident. Born in Naper-ville, he was a lifelong Plainfield resident. Attended Joliet Junior College, McKendree College and was a graduate of Plainfield High School Class of 2001. A...
